While 125.0mL of a 0.130 M aqueous solution of aluminum nitrate is mixed with 100.0mL of a 0.218 M aqueous solution of potassium carbonate solid aluminum carbonate precipitates.

1. State a balanced chemical reaction for this process, and include states of matter.

2. Compute the mass of precipitate formed in this reaction.

3. List ions remaining in solution after precipitation reaction has occurred.
